What Causes a Birth Defect?

The last thing that any expecting parent would like to hear is that their child could have a birth deformity. These birth defects are caused by circumstances that occur during pregnancy and can impact the physical or mental health of your child.

A doctor can diagnose some birth defects in pregnancy through the prenatal test or newborn screening. Other birth defects could only be identified after the birth of your child, or after symptoms start to show.

What was the cause of your child's error?

Many birth defects remain undiscovered. However there are some factors that increase the likelihood of having a baby born with a defect. One of them is using certain medications or taking certain drugs before becoming pregnant, having an ancestral history of birth defects or having medical conditions such as rheumatic illness. Women with a history of these disorders are advised to consult an expert in genetic counseling about their options prior to getting pregnant.

The degree to which a birth defect can cause serious health issues or not will depend on which body part is affected and the extent of the body part affected. Typically, the more severe the defect and the more serious the issues will be.

The majority of birth defects are caused by genetics or the environment during fetal development. The risk of having birth defects can be reduced by learning about your family's history with genes and health issues by speaking to a genetic counselor, and following the guidelines for prenatal care.

Structural birth imperfections are those that alter the way a part of your body appears or performs. They can be visible, such as cleft lips and Cleft palettes, or they can be invisible, such as chromosome disorders or Legal metabolic conditions. Inherited genetic conditions could be a form of birth defects that are structural. Environmental factors, for instance, the lack of folic acids, can cause neural tube defects that lead to the development of the spinal cord and brain not functioning properly.

There are several medical procedures pregnant women undergo to discover more about the possibility of a birth defect. One of these is amniocentesis which involves a medical professional taking a small amount of the fetal fluid to be tested. This procedure can reveal chromosomal changes as well as other health conditions, such as infections (such as rubella or Zika) or genetic disorders.

A doctor can test the blood, amniotic liquid and fetus's tissues to determine if there are signs of birth defect law firm defect. These tests are crucial to finding out the causes of birth defects. They can also help determine the severity of the birth defect could be and the impact it will have on a child's their adulthood.

However, some birth defect lawsuits defects can remain unnoticed until a child is born or, in rare cases, as an adult. These problems aren't visible when they occur and are often only discovered through equipment for diagnosing. In these instances, the medical expert witness should be acquainted with the latest technologies and possess the training necessary to identify these defects. When a child is born with a severe birth defect or suffers a severe birth injury, it could completely turn a family's world upside down. These injuries can lead to permanent physical and mental problems, requiring medical care for a lifetime.

Medical science can explain about 30% of birth defect cases, but many others are still unknown. Research has revealed that certain chemicals and substances can cause birth defects, such as those found in prescription or over-the-counter medications a mother takes, the toxic chemicals at work in some communities and in homes, or the contaminating groundwater and air.

Doctors are required to evaluate the medication used by a pregnant mother and inform her of any possible risks to the baby. If they fail to perform this obligation, they could be held liable for birth defects caused by medication.

Doctors also have a duty to determine the safety of any procedure or device they recommend for pregnant women. This includes x ray devices, surgical instruments and other equipment. This could cause serious harm for a baby when a doctor uses the equipment negligently or does not calibrate it correctly. This is considered medical malpractice. Birth defects affect one out of 33 babies born every year and are a major reason for infant mortality. These conditions can be life-threatening, and can result in long-term physical, cognitive and emotional issues. In some instances, scientists have identified the causes as a mother's exposure to prescription or over-the counter medicines, toxins that are found in the environment and maternal infections, the complications associated with pregnancy and birth or a medical history in the family (like genetic illnesses like sickle cell diseases or PKU). In the majority of cases, the cause is not known.

Certain birth defects are easily detectable and can be identified when a baby is born or in the first year of life. Other conditions, such as heart defects or developmental and intellectual disabilities are not as easy to identify and require special tests.

Researchers are trying to discover the cause of birth defects and how they can be avoided. For example women who smoke, drink alcohol or take illegal drugs during pregnancy increase the chances of having a child with certain defects. Women who have a family history of genetic disorders that are passed down through generations may wish to consult a genetic counsellor before trying to get pregnant. They could also use the March of Dimes Family Health History form to collect data about medical conditions that can be traced through their families. This information should be shared with their doctor or genetic counselor.
